The 2026 Ranger 223FC is a 24-foot pontoon built on a fiberglass hull, powered by a single 200-horsepower Mercury Marine engine fed by a 52-gallon fuel tank. Designed to accommodate up to 11 people, it balances fishing capability with comfortable cruising performance across a generous platform.
The interior combines function with comfort. Dual lounges are upholstered in marine-grade vinyl over multi-density foam and paired with storage beneath each seat. The front seats recline and feature self-leveling arms; they can also rotate outward for fishing access. New vinyl woven flooring with closed-cell foam backing runs throughout, while LED lighting installed along the floor and integrated into the Bimini top creates ambient illumination. A 52-gallon fuel tank supports extended outings.
Fishing-focused features define much of the layout. A lockable rod box at the bow accommodates rods up to 7 feet 6 inches. The back deck houses a livewell and baitwell combination with tackle storage positioned beneath. An optional Fishing Package adds a Minn Kota trolling motor at the bow and a Lowrance fishfinder at the helm.
